🇨🇦 Niagara Falls: How to Enjoy It After 10+ Visits! 🍁✨

Whenever I tell friends I’m visiting Niagara Falls again, they wonder: “How can you go back to a waterfall so many times?” 😂 Well, here’s my secret guide to making every trip unforgettable! 1️⃣ Michelin-Star Dining at Restaurant Pearl Morissette 🌟 One of my favorite restaurants near Toronto—awarded Michelin One Star last year! Farm-to-table tasting menu ($195/person, 10+ courses) 🍽️ Summer garden tours are a delightful bonus! 🌿 2️⃣ Charming Niagara-on-the-Lake Town 🏡 Afternoon tea at Prince of Wales Hotel ($35/person) ☕ + horse carriages passing by! Shop for Jellycat plushies, indulge in gelato 🍦, and explore souvenir stores! 3️⃣ Relax at Pillar and Post Inn & Spa ♨️ Cozy hot springs (Ontario-style “hot tubs” 😉)—perfect for a private soak on quiet days! Indoor + outdoor heated pools + fireplace lounges 🔥🍷 Pro tip: Book spa slots and restaurant reservations in advance! 4️⃣ Winery Tours & Tastings 🍷 My top reason for returning! Perfect for wine lovers. Must-visits: Vineland Estates Winery + Peller Estates (great tours + dining)! 🍇 Book winery tours online ahead of time! 5️⃣ World’s Smallest Chapel ⛪ Living Water Wayside Chapel—a quirky stop near the wineries! Summer roadside fruit stands 🍓🍒 along the way! 6️⃣ Niagara Falls Itself 🌊 Yes, the falls are stunning!
